When you cruise to Paris, France, you’ll actually be arriving in Le Havre, which is the second largest port in France. Le Havre cruise port's current passenger facility (Terminal 12) is located at Florida Tip and has 2 docks - Roger Meunier Pier and Pierre Callet Pier. Port Le Havre currently has one cruise terminal (5 buildings), berthing capacity of 4 mega-liners simultaneously and annual passenger volume 350, ,000. The journey from Le Havre to Paris takes approximately three hours.
The Le Havre to Paris train service is well done, so there are a wide range of train options to choose from. However, as time is of the essence to see as much of Paris as possible, we focused on the fastest option. The train takes around 2 hours and 10 minutes, covering a route of 175 kilometres.

The Port plans to increase its cruise shipping traffic from the current 0,35-0,4 million passengers to 0,5M (by the year 2025) and to 0,6M (by 2030). Le Havre (cruise port to Paris City) is a major port city located approx 200 km (130 mi) from France's capital. The port is on Europe's Atlantic coast and on the English Channel.
